Description

The Romanian DPA has imposed a fine of EUR 28,000 on Raiffeisen Bank SA. The bank had reported several data breaches pursuant to Art. 33 GDPR to the DPA. During its investigation, the DPA found that the bank conducted queries in a credit agency without the consent of the data subjects. In addition, the DPA found that the bank had granted credit to several customers without the affected customers having applied for it. Furthermore, the bank had inadvertently sent personal data of data subjects to wrong recipients, allowing them to access the data. The DPA found that the bank had failed to implement adequate technical and organizational measures to protect personal data. This resulted in unauthorized access and/or disclosure of personal data.
